Senior Product Development Analyst (ERM)

26 Minutes ago • All levels • Product Management

Job Summary

Job Description

As a Senior Product Development Analyst in the Sustaining Value Engineering team, you will ensure technical changes do not negatively impact product quality. Responsibilities include managing product DHF, participating in internal and external audits, and guiding internal resources. You will also contribute to resolving EOL and critical supplier issues, fix/improve hardware components, plan and execute tests for design changes, and maintain technical documentation.

About The Company

At Philips, we believe that every human matters. As a global health-tech leader, we focus on improving people’s health and wellbeing through meaningful innovation. The people who work here share our passion and are motivated to bring this purpose to life.For more than 130 years, we have been creating technologies and innovations that improve people's lives and support healthcare practitioners. Headquartered in the Netherlands and operating in more than 100 countries globally, we focus our advanced technology and deep clinical and consumer insights on Precision Diagnosis, Image Guided Therapy, Enterprise Informatics, Monitoring/ Connected Care, Sleep & Respiratory Care and Personal Health.Together, we deliver better care for more people because we believe that every human matters.
